Denver March Powwow logo
Cultural History

Denver March Powwow

Mission Statement

To organize and stage the annual Denver March Powwow and to do all actions reasonably necessary and conveniently related to the staging of such powwow; and to preserve and protect the traditional performing arts of American Indian people.

Denver Museum of Miniatures, Dolls and Toys logo
Cultural History

Denver Museum of Miniatures, Dolls and Toys

Mission Statement

To provide educational and cultural services to the greater Rocky Mountain region through the preservation, exhibition, collection and interpretation of the visual arts using miniatures, dolls and toys.

Access Gallery

Access Gallery Presents Paper Works from April 3 through May 16, 2026. The exhibition features more than 20 drawings, prints, and other works on paper by Access Gallery artists and was developed through a collaborative curatorial process with Denver artist and longtime Access Gallery collaborator James-Allan Holmes and Access Gallery artists Brittany Murdock and Stephen Ray Esparza.
